A faster horse.That was the promise when the Ford Model T arrived, and for a time it was everything. It carried families, powered farms, and gave people freedom in miles instead of footsteps. Built in the millions, it reshaped the world and gave ordinary people mobility. Today, Larry Kosilla has his pick of modern and classic performance cars, but sometimes he chooses his 1923 Model T. No electronics, no gas pedal, no safety net. Just oil, iron, and ritual. More than a century later, it still runs, still matters, and still demands respect.

Actually, if I recall correctly, Ford said something like: "If I had asked people what they wanted, they would have said faster horses." He didn't promise them faster horses, he gave them something they couldn't even imagine they wanted.
